Marico Limited (531642) currently trades at ₹866.00,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is ₹200.14, implying the stock looks roughly 76.9% overvalued today. The Quality Score stands at 74/100 (solid quality), in the Consumer Goods sector. Bear case: priced above our estimate, the market already discounts strong expectations. Bull case: above-average quality can justify a premium, the entry price still matters most (evidence: high).

Over the trailing twelve months, Marico Limited generated revenue of ₹72.3B at a net margin of 15.4%. Revenue grew 8.7%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 31.4%. The stock trades on a trailing P/E of 42.9 (as of Aug 18, 2026). Fundamentals as of Aug 18, 2026

Our scenario range runs from ₹121.59 (bear case) to ₹271.80 (bull case); at ₹866.00, the current price sits above that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. The share trades about 3% below its 52-week high and 26% above its 52-week low, currently above its 200-day average. For context, the median of 10 Consumer Goods peers we cover trades at -55% fair-value upside, at -77%, 531642 screens richer than that median.

About the company

Marico Limited,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ets consumer products. The company offers coconut oil, hair oils, refined edible oils, anti-lice treatments, fabric care, health foods, hair waxes and gels, hair serums, shampoos, after showers, hair creams and conditioners, deodorants, hand sanitizers, body Lotion and gels, body oils, …

Full company description

Marico Limited,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ets consumer products. The company offers coconut oil, hair oils, refined edible oils, anti-lice treatments, fabric care, health foods, hair waxes and gels, hair serums, shampoos, after showers, hair creams and conditioners, deodorants, hand sanitizers, body Lotion and gels, body oils, baby care, and other skin care and male grooming products, as well as hygiene products. It markets its products under the Parachute, Parachute Advansed, Nihar, Nihar Naturals, Saffola, Hair & Care, Revive, Mediker, Livon, and Set-wet brand names in India; and under the Parachute, Parachute Advansed, Fiancée, Hair Code, Caivil, Hercules, Black Chic, Code 10, Ingwe, X-men, and Thuan Phat brand names internationally. The company's distribution network comprises regional offices, carrying and forwarding agents, redistribution centers, and distributors. Marico Limited was incorporated in 1988 and is headquartered in Mumbai, India.

Marico Limited reported revenue of ₹108B in FY2025 versus ₹80.5B in FY2021, a compound +7.7%/yr. Reported net income was ₹16.3B in FY2025, compounding +8.6%/yr from FY2021.
